Tom Holland has revealed that the sequel to?Spider-Man: Far From Home?will begin filming soon. The star of Marvel's?Spider-Man films explained that filming is planned to be complete by February of 2021.

While these things are always subject to change given the uncertain state of the global pandemic, Tom Holland has?said that for the time being he is scheduled to complete his filming of the planned?Uncharted?movie, and then move on to his next big Spider-Man project for Marvel. As of now, it seems that Holland's scenes for the currently untitled Spider-Man 3 should be completed by February, whereupon he will embark on press tours for both?films.

Holland's reveal is somewhat surprising, as neither Marvel Studios nor Disney have given much indication about how they plan to adjust the production timeline for their Marvel Cinematic Universe Films in light of recent delays.?Black Widow was one of the bigger names to try and hold onto its theater release date until Disney finally relented, pushing it back to November 6 of this year, which was initially the slated release date for Marvel's?Eternals. Eternals, in response, was pushed back to February 12, 2021. The film planned after those two is?Shang Chi and the Legend of the Seven Rings, planned to hit theaters on May 7, 2021. Whether any of these movies actually makes to theaters as currently scheduled, however, remains to be seen.

Until then however, it has at least been confirmed that filming is planned to go ahead for Spider-Man, so it's not unreasonable to assume at least some progress is being made towards the other projects on Marvel's docket. While we may not be seeing much in the way of official news, fans can rest easy knowing that things have not ground to a complete halt, and can continue to speculate on what may or may not make its way into the next film featuring Marvel's famous web-slinger.

Marvel's third Spider-Man film is expected to hit theaters on November 5, 2021.
